How to Insert Equations and Special Characters Into Google Documents

Here's a question that I get a lot when I conduct on-site G Suite for Education training, "is there an easy way to add math symbols to documents?" In fact, there is an easy way to add mathematics symbols, equations, and other special characters to Google Documents. To do that simply open the Insert drop-down menu and select "equation" to create an equation or select "special characters" to insert symbols, accents, and emojis.
